Mikroe MIKROE-2847 Brushless 6 click

Mikroe MIKROE-2847 Brushless 6 Click can drive a three-phase sensorless, brushless motor (BLDC) motor. A PWM signal controls the motor rotation by receiving driving commands. This Mikroe Click uses the onboard 8-bit Microchip ATmega8A MCU to fully control the rotation of the BLDC motor. This MCU is used to control the power circuitry instead of the onboard MCU. The onboard MCU's outputs are not adequate to power on the coils of the BLDC motor directly. This circuit consists of 6 MOSFET transistors, used to switch the power from an external power source to the appropriate stator coils.

Features

  • DC type
  • Microchip ATmega8A 8-bit MCU on-board
  • Complete driving and control of the BLDC sensorless motors in both directions
  • PWM interface
  • Easy to use PWM signal control through one wire
  • 5V input voltage
  • M Click board size (42.9mm x 25.4mm)

Applications

  • Drones
  • Electronic cooling equipment
  • Small home appliances
  • Toys
